Overview
The ATtiny1626-XU is an 8-bit AVR microcontroller from the tinyAVR® 2 family, operating at up to 20 MHz. It features 16 KB of Flash memory, 2 KB of SRAM, and 256 B of EEPROM. The device provides 18 general-purpose I/O pins and includes a 12-bit differential ADC with PGA supporting 15 input channels. Connectivity options include two USARTs, one SPI, and one TWI interface. It operates within a voltage range of 1.8 V to 5.5 V and supports industrial temperature ranges.
Feature Summary
- Features a high-performance low-power AVR CPU with hardware multiplier and single-cycle I/O access.
- Includes advanced analog peripherals such as a 12-bit differential ADC with Programmable Gain Amplifier (PGA) and scalable analog comparator.
- Supports CPU-independent inter-peripheral signaling via the Event System and configurable custom logic.
- Offers flexible clocking options including internal oscillators and external crystal support for precise timing.

Selection Notes
Select the ATtiny1626-XU when 18 I/O pins are required alongside 16 KB of program memory. This model bridges the gap between the 14-pin ATtiny1624 and the 24-pin ATtiny1627. Consider its pin and feature compatibility with other tinyAVR® 2 devices for potential future migration paths without code modification.
Part Context
This component belongs to the tinyAVR® 2 family, which emphasizes vertical migration capabilities. It shares architectural similarities with the ATtiny1624 and ATtiny1627, differing primarily in pin count and available I/O resources. The family utilizes a unified programming interface and consistent peripheral sets across variants.
Replacement Considerations
The ATtiny1624-XU serves as a downward-compatible alternative with fewer pins. The ATtiny1627-XU offers additional I/O capacity. Verify pinout compatibility and memory requirements when substituting these members of the same family.
